     80 /*
     81  * Maximum number of pointers supported per motion event.
     82  * Smallest number of pointers is 1.
     83  * (We want at least 10 but some touch controllers obstensibly configured for 10 pointers
     84  * will occasionally emit 11.  There is not much harm making this constant bigger.)
     85  */
     86 #define MAX_POINTERS 16
     87 
     88 /*
     89  * Maximum pointer id value supported in a motion event.
     90  * Smallest pointer id is 0.
     91  * (This is limited by our use of BitSet32 to track pointer assignments.)
     92  */
     93 #define MAX_POINTER_ID 31

    116 /*
    117  * Flags that flow alongside events in the input dispatch system to help with certain
    118  * policy decisions such as waking from device sleep.
    119  *
    120  * These flags are also defined in frameworks/base/core/java/android/view/WindowManagerPolicy.java.
    121  */
    122 enum {
    123     /* These flags originate in RawEvents and are generally set in the key map.
    124      * NOTE: If you edit these flags, also edit labels in KeycodeLabels.h. */
    125 
    126     POLICY_FLAG_WAKE = 0x00000001,
    127     POLICY_FLAG_WAKE_DROPPED = 0x00000002,
    128     POLICY_FLAG_SHIFT = 0x00000004,
    129     POLICY_FLAG_CAPS_LOCK = 0x00000008,
    130     POLICY_FLAG_ALT = 0x00000010,
    131     POLICY_FLAG_ALT_GR = 0x00000020,
    132     POLICY_FLAG_MENU = 0x00000040,
    133     POLICY_FLAG_LAUNCHER = 0x00000080,
    134     POLICY_FLAG_VIRTUAL = 0x00000100,
    135     POLICY_FLAG_FUNCTION = 0x00000200,
    136 
    137     POLICY_FLAG_RAW_MASK = 0x0000ffff,
    138 
    139     /* These flags are set by the input dispatcher. */
    140 
    141     // Indicates that the input event was injected.
    142     POLICY_FLAG_INJECTED = 0x01000000,
    143 
    144     // Indicates that the input event is from a trusted source such as a directly attached
    145     // input device or an application with system-wide event injection permission.
    146     POLICY_FLAG_TRUSTED = 0x02000000,
    147 
    148     // Indicates that the input event has passed through an input filter.
    149     POLICY_FLAG_FILTERED = 0x04000000,
    150 
    151     // Disables automatic key repeating behavior.
    152     POLICY_FLAG_DISABLE_KEY_REPEAT = 0x08000000,
    153 
    154     /* These flags are set by the input reader policy as it intercepts each event. */
    155 
    156     // Indicates that the screen was off when the event was received and the event
    157     // should wake the device.
    158     POLICY_FLAG_WOKE_HERE = 0x10000000,
    159 
    160     // Indicates that the screen was dim when the event was received and the event
    161     // should brighten the device.
    162     POLICY_FLAG_BRIGHT_HERE = 0x20000000,
    163 
    164     // Indicates that the event should be dispatched to applications.
    165     // The input event should still be sent to the InputDispatcher so that it can see all
    166     // input events received include those that it will not deliver.
    167     POLICY_FLAG_PASS_TO_USER = 0x40000000,
    168 };
